Paradigm Shift Noor Mahal Palace, Bahawalpur: A Hidden Gem of Pakistan Noor Mahal, located in Bahawalpur, is a grand palace built in the late 19th century for Maharani Noor Bakht Begum by Nawab Sadiq Khan IV. Despite its opulent design, inspired by both European and Islamic styles, the palace was mainly used as a guest house after the Maharani's brief stay.
